HoMoO3
ceramic· HoMoO3
HoMoO3 is a mixed-metal oxide ceramic compound containing holmium and molybdenum, belonging to the family of complex ternary oxides with potential functional properties. This material is primarily of research interest rather than established industrial production, with investigations focused on its structural, electrical, and catalytic characteristics within materials science and solid-state chemistry. Potential applications span catalysis, electronic ceramics, and high-temperature compounds, though the material remains in the developmental stage and lacks widespread commercial deployment compared to more established oxide ceramics.
